    Anomalous mass dependence of radiative quark energy loss in a finite-size quark-gluon plasma

    We demonstrate that for a finite-size quark-gluon plasma the induced gluon radiation from heavy quarks is stronger than that for light quarks when the gluon formation length becomes comparable with (or exceeds) the size of the plasma. The effect is due to oscillations of the light-cone wave function for the in-medium qgqq\to gq transition. The dead cone model by Dokshitzer and Kharzeev neglecting quantum finite-size effects is not valid in this regime.     Transverse Spectra of Radiation Processes in Medium

    We develop a formalism for evaluation of the transverse momentum dependence of cross sections of the radiation processes in medium. The analysis is based on the light-cone path integral approach to the induced radiation. The results are applicable in both QED and QCD

    Propagations of massive graviton in the deformed Ho\v{r}ava-Lifshitz gravity

    We study massive graviton propagations of scalar, vector, and tensor modes in the deformed Ho\v{r}ava-Lifshitz gravity by introducing Lorentz-violating mass term. It turns out that vector and tensor modes are massively propagating on the Minkowski spacetime background.     Nonuniversality Aspects of Nonlinear k_\perp-factorization for Hard Dijets

    The origin of the breaking of conventional linear k_\perp-factorization for hard processes in a nuclear environment is by now well established. The realization of the nonlinear nuclear k_\perp-factorization which emerges instead was found to change from one jet observable to another.     Direct calculation of the triple-pomeron coupling for diffractive DIS and real photoproduction

    We present a unified direct calculation of the triple-pomeron coupling A_{3\Pom}(Q^{2}) for diffractive real photoproduction (Q2=0Q^{2}=0) and deep inelastic scattering at large Q2Q^{2} in the framework of the dipole approach to the generalized BFKL pomeron. The small phenomenological value of A_{3\Pom}(0)\approx 0.16\,GeV2^{2}, which was a mystery, is related to the small correlation radius Rc0.3R_{c}\approx 0.3\,fm for the perturbative gluons.
